NB THIS SESSION STARTS AT 6.30 (to 9.ish), it's a catch them as they come home session. Plenty of space, not too smoky and hosted by Trisha Kelly on piano accordian, usually with banjo and guitar/singer. All musicians are welcome.
This pub is near to Sudbury and Harrow Road mainline station and not far from the Sudbury Town tube station.
